@angular-devkit/core
Advanced tools
Comparing version 0.0.18 to 0.0.19
@@ -10,3 +10,3 @@ /** | ||
export * from './cli-logger'; | ||
export * from './resolve'; | ||
export { ModuleNotFoundException, ResolveOptions, resolve } from './resolve'; | ||
export { fs }; |
@@ -16,3 +16,5 @@ "use strict"; | ||
__export(require("./cli-logger")); | ||
__export(require("./resolve")); | ||
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iaW5kZXguanMiLCJzb3VyY2VSb290IjoiL1VzZXJzL2hhbnNsL1NvdXJjZXMvaGFuc2wvZGV2a2l0LyIsInNvdXJjZXMiOlsicGFja2FnZXMvYW5ndWxhcl9kZXZraXQvY29yZS9ub2RlL2luZGV4Ln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7Ozs7O0FBQUE7Ozs7OztHQU1HO0FBQ0gsMkJBQTJCO0FBS2xCLGdCQUFFO0FBSFgsa0NBQTZCO0FBQzdCLCtCQUEwQiIsInNvdXJjZXNDb250ZW50IjpbIi8qKlxuICogQGxpY2Vuc2VcbiAqIENvcHlyaWdodCBHb29nbGUgSW5jLiBBbGwgUmlnaHRzIFJlc2VydmVkLlxuICpcbiAqIFVzZSBvZiB0aGlzIHNvdXJjZSBjb2RlIGlzIGdvdmVybmVkIGJ5IGFuIE1JVC1zdHlsZSBsaWNlbnNlIHRoYXQgY2FuIGJlXG4gKiBmb3VuZCBpbiB0aGUgTElDRU5TRSBmaWxlIGF0IGh0dHBzOi8vYW5ndWxhci5pby9saWNlbnNlXG4gKi9cbmltcG9ydCAqIGFzIGZzIGZyb20gJy4vZnMnO1xuXG5leHBvcnQgKiBmcm9tICcuL2NsaS1sb2dnZXInO1xuZXhwb3J0ICogZnJvbSAnLi9yZXNvbHZlJztcblxuZXhwb3J0IHsgZnMgfTtcbiJdfQ== | ||
var resolve_1 = require("./resolve"); | ||
exports.ModuleNotFoundException = resolve_1.ModuleNotFoundException; | ||
exports.resolve = resolve_1.resolve; | ||
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oiaW5kZXguanMiLCJzb3VyY2VSb290IjoiL1VzZXJzL2hhbnNsL1NvdXJjZXMvaGFuc2wvZGV2a2l0LyIsInNvdXJjZXMiOlsicGFja2FnZXMvYW5ndWxhcl9kZXZraXQvY29yZS9ub2RlL2luZGV4Ln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iI7Ozs7O0FBQUE7Ozs7OztHQU1HO0FBQ0gsMkJBQTJCO0FBS2xCLGdCQUFFO0FBSFgsa0NBQTZCO0FBQzdCLHFDQUE2RTtBQUFwRSw0Q0FBQSx1QkFBdUIsQ0FBQTtBQUFrQiw0QkFBQSxPQUFPLENBQUEiLCJzb3VyY2VzQ29udGVudCI6WyIvKipcbiAqIEBsaWNlbnNlXG4gKiBDb3B5cmlnaHQgR29vZ2xlIEluYy4gQWxsIFJpZ2h0cyBSZXNlcnZlZC5cbiAqXG4gKiBVc2Ugb2YgdGhpcyBzb3VyY2UgY29kZSBpcyBnb3Zlcm5lZCBieSBhbiBNSVQtc3R5bGUgbGljZW5zZSB0aGF0IGNhbiBiZVxuICogZm91bmQgaW4gdGhlIExJQ0VOU0UgZmlsZSBhdCBodHRwczovL2FuZ3VsYXIuaW8vbGljZW5zZVxuICovXG5pbXBvcnQgKiBhcyBmcyBmcm9tICcuL2ZzJztcblxuZXhwb3J0ICogZnJvbSAnLi9jbGktbG9nZ2VyJztcbmV4cG9ydCB7IE1vZHVsZU5vdEZvdW5kRXhjZXB0aW9uLCBSZXNvbHZlT3B0aW9ucywgcmVzb2x2ZSB9IGZyb20gJy4vcmVzb2x2ZSc7XG5cbmV4cG9ydCB7IGZzIH07XG4iXX0= |
@@ -50,2 +50,3 @@ /** | ||
} | ||
export declare function setResolveHook(hook: ((x: string, options: ResolveOptions) => string | null) | null): void; | ||
/** | ||
@@ -52,0 +53,0 @@ * Resolve a package using a logic similar to npm require.resolve, but with more options. |
@@ -67,2 +67,7 @@ "use strict"; | ||
} | ||
let _resolveHook = null; | ||
function setResolveHook(hook) { | ||
_resolveHook = hook; | ||
} | ||
exports.setResolveHook = setResolveHook; | ||
/** | ||
@@ -77,2 +82,8 @@ * Resolve a package using a logic similar to npm require.resolve, but with more options. | ||
function resolve(x, options) { | ||
if (_resolveHook) { | ||
const maybe = _resolveHook(x, options); | ||
if (maybe) { | ||
return maybe; | ||
} | ||
} | ||
const readFileSync = fs.readFileSync; | ||
@@ -216,2 +227,2 @@ const extensions = options.extensions || Object.keys(require.extensions); | ||
exports.resolve = resolve; | ||
//# sourceMappingURL=data:application/json;base64, | ||
//# sourceMappingURL=data:application/json;base64, |
{ | ||
"name": "@angular-devkit/core", | ||
"version": "0.0.18", | ||
"version": "0.0.19", | ||
"description": "Angular DevKit - Core Utility Library", | ||
@@ -5,0 +5,0 @@ "main": "src/index.js", |
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
License Policy Violation
LicenseThis package is not allowed per your license policy. Review the package's license to ensure compliance.
Found 1 instance in 1 package
358053
3871